Are Chihuahuas Dogs Easy To Train?

As a Chihuahua owner, you may have experienced some challenges when it comes to training your tiny pup. Chihuahuas are known for their big personalities and stubborn nature, which can make training a bit more challenging compared to other breeds. However, with the right approach and techniques, training your Chihuahua can be a rewarding experience for both you and your furry friend.

Common Training Challenges for Chihuahuas

Chihuahuas are often labeled as one of the most difficult breeds to train due to their independent and strong-willed nature. Some common challenges you may face when training a Chihuahua include:

  • Stubbornness
  • Barking and yapping
  • Potty training accidents
  • Fear or aggression towards strangers

While these challenges may seem daunting, it’s important to remember that with patience, consistency, and positive reinforcement, you can successfully train your Chihuahua.

Effective Training Techniques for Chihuahuas

When it comes to training your Chihuahua, consistency is key. Here are some effective techniques to help you train your Chihuahua:

1. Positive Reinforcement:

Chihuahuas respond well to positive reinforcement, such as treats, praise, and playtime. Rewarding good behavior will motivate your Chihuahua to repeat that behavior in the future.

2. Socialization:

Exposing your Chihuahua to new people, animals, and environments from a young age can help prevent fear and aggression issues. Make sure to socialize your Chihuahua regularly to help them feel more comfortable in different situations.

3. Consistent Training Schedule:

Establish a consistent training schedule for your Chihuahua and stick to it. Short, frequent training sessions are more effective than long, sporadic sessions.

FAQs

Q: Are Chihuahuas difficult to potty train?

A: Chihuahuas can be a bit challenging to potty train due to their small size and stubborn nature. Consistent crate training and frequent potty breaks can help facilitate the potty training process.

Q: How do I stop my Chihuahua from barking excessively?

A: Excessive barking is a common issue with Chihuahuas. Training techniques such as teaching the “quiet” command and redirecting their attention can help curb excessive barking.

Q: Is it possible to train an older Chihuahua?

A: Yes, it’s possible to train an older Chihuahua, but it may take more time and patience compared to training a younger pup. Consistent training and positive reinforcement can help older Chihuahuas learn new behaviors.
